The Governor whom President Trump praised as a 2018 senatorial candidate didn’t answer the special cell phone number he gave to healthcare officials to use if they had any problems. The Rehabilitation Center at Hollywood Hills in Hollywood nursing home called Florida Governor Rick Scott’s cell three times asking for help 36 hours before the first tragic death.

Police opened a criminal investigation at the nursing home in Broward County, Florida after three elderly residents were found dead at the facility and three later died at a nearby hospital, officials told Reuters.
